Output 5c588ed7781a9ca34f26be9a6d32cd8295d83a047c775337cf462474507ed115:0

value
520653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b3c3af650fb1503294ac8c466af8112ef73bf3 OP_EQUAL
address
3EF7r5E3QY6AETFW5UBxNqiAyWMtyH3qiF
transaction
5c588ed7781a9ca34f26be9a6d32cd8295d83a047c775337cf462474507ed115
spent
true